Summary
This study introduces NHP1020, a software tool that automates electroencephalographic (EEG) electrode placement in non-human primates (NHP). This innovation simplifies translational research by enabling faster, standardized EEG grid planning for NHPs.
Area of Science:
- Neuroscience
- Medical Imaging
- Biomedical Engineering
Background:
- Electroencephalographic (EEG) recordings in non-human primates (NHP) are increasingly valuable for translational research.
- Standardized EEG electrode placement is straightforward in humans but complex and time-consuming in NHPs.
Purpose of the Study:
- To introduce a novel surface metric and software package, NHP1020, for automated EEG electrode grid planning in NHPs.
- To overcome the challenges associated with manual and time-consuming electrode positioning in non-human primate research.
Main Methods:
- Developed NHP1020 software utilizing a surface-based spherical metric, analogous to the human 10-20 system.
- The software processes CT and MRI images along with intracranial markers to define electrode positions on the brain surface.
- Enables sharing, importing, and defining standardized electrode grids via high-level commands.
Main Results:
- NHP1020 automates the planning of large, approximately evenly spaced EEG electrode grids for NHPs.
- The software provides fast and automated identification of entire electrode grids based on a 2D surface metric.
- Standardized grids can be defined relative to neural structures or extracranial markers.
Conclusions:
- The NHP1020 toolbox offers a significant advancement for non-human primate EEG research.
- It provides a fast, automated method for identifying electrode grids, improving efficiency and standardization.
- This tool enhances the utility of NHP EEG for translational studies.
